Y₄V₄O₁₂ is an yttrium vanadium oxide ceramic compound belonging to the class of mixed-metal oxides with potential semiconductor or ionic conductor properties. This material is primarily of research interest rather than established industrial production, with investigations focused on its structural, electronic, and thermal characteristics for next-generation functional ceramic applications. Its yttrium-vanadium composition positions it within material families explored for high-temperature devices, thermal barriers, and electrochemical systems where metal oxide stability and ion transport are advantageous.
